希伯來詞彙 #559 的意思

amar {aw-mar'}

a primitive root; TWOT - 118; v
AV - said 4874, speak 179, answer 99, command 30, tell 29, call 7,
promised 6, misc. 84; 53  08
1) to say, speak, utter
1a) (Qal) to say, to answer, to say in one's heart, to think,
to command, to promise, to intend
1b) (Niphal) to be told, to be said, to be called
1c) (Hithpael) to boast, to act proudly
1d) (Hiphil) to avow, to avouch
